| /** | |
| This function converts a multicast IP address to a multicast HW MAC address | |
| for all packet transactions. | |
| @param [in] pSimpleNetwork Protocol instance pointer | |
| @param [in] bIPv6 Set to TRUE if the multicast IP address is IPv6 [RFC2460]. | |
| Set to FALSE if the multicast IP address is IPv4 [RFC 791]. | |
| @param [in] pIP The multicast IP address that is to be converted to a | |
| multicast HW MAC address. | |
| @param [in] pMAC The multicast HW MAC address that is to be generated from IP. | |
| @retval EFI_SUCCESS This operation was successful. | |
| @retval EFI_NOT_STARTED The network interface was not started. | |
| @retval E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ER pSimpleNetwork parameter was NULL or did not point to a valid | |
| EFI_SIMPLE_NETWORK_PROTOCOL structure. | |
| @retval EFI_DEVICE_ERROR The command could not be sent to the network interface. | |
| @retval EFI_UNSUPPORTED The increased buffer size feature is not supported. | |
| **/ | |
| EFI_STATUS | |
| EFIAPI | |
| SN_MCastIPtoMAC ( | |
| IN EFI_SIMPLE_NETWORK_PROTOCOL * pSimpleNetwork, | |
| IN BOOLEAN bIPv6, | |
| IN EFI_IP_ADDRESS * pIP, | |
| OUT EFI_MAC_ADDRESS * pMAC | |
| ) | |
| { | |
| EFI_STATUS Status; | |
| EFI_TPL TplPrevious; | |
| TplPrevious = gBS->RaiseTPL(TPL_CALLBACK); | |
| // | |
| // Get pointer to SNP driver instance for *this. | |
| // | |
| if (pSimpleNetwork == NULL) { | |
| gBS->RestoreTPL(TplPrevious); | |
| return E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ER; | |
| } | |
| if (pIP == NULL || pMAC == NULL) { | |
| gBS->RestoreTPL(TplPrevious); | |
| return E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ER; | |
| } | |
| if (bIPv6){ | |
| Status = EFI_UNSUPPORTED; | |
| } | |
| else { | |
| // | |
| // check if the ip given is a mcast IP | |
| // | |
| if ((pIP->v4.Addr[0] & 0xF0) != 0xE0) { | |
| gBS->RestoreTPL(TplPrevious); | |
| return E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ER; | |
| } | |
| else { | |
| if (pSimpleNetwork->Mode->State == EfiSimpleNetworkInitialized) | |
| { | |
| pMAC->Addr[0] = 0x01; | |
| pMAC->Addr[1] = 0x00; | |
| pMAC->Addr[2] = 0x5e; | |
| pMAC->Addr[3] = (UINT8) (pIP->v4.Addr[1] & 0x7f); | |
| pMAC->Addr[4] = (UINT8) pIP->v4.Addr[2]; | |
| pMAC->Addr[5] = (UINT8) pIP->v4.Addr[3]; | |
| Status = EFI_SUCCESS; | |
| } | |
| else if (pSimpleNetwork->Mode->State == EfiSimpleNetworkStarted) { | |
| Status = EFI_DEVICE_ERROR; | |
| } | |
| else { | |
| Status = EFI_NOT_STARTED; | |
| } | |
| gBS->RestoreTPL(TplPrevious); | |
| } | |
| } | |
| return Status; | |
| } | |

| /** | |
| This function is used to enable and disable the hardware and software receive | |
| filters for the underlying network device. | |
| The receive filter change is broken down into three steps: | |
| 1. The filter mask bits that are set (ON) in the Enable parameter | |
| are added to the current receive filter settings. | |
| 2. The filter mask bits that are set (ON) in the Disable parameter | |
| are subtracted from the updated receive filter settins. | |
| 3. If the resulting filter settigns is not supported by the hardware | |
| a more liberal setting is selected. | |
| If the same bits are set in the Enable and Disable parameters, then the bits | |
| in the Disable parameter takes precedence. | |
| If the ResetMCastFilter parameter is TRUE, then the multicast address list | |
| filter is disabled (irregardless of what other multicast bits are set in | |
| the enable and Disable parameters). The SNP->Mode->MCastFilterCount field | |
| is set to zero. The SNP->Mode->MCastFilter contents are undefined. | |
| After enableing or disabling receive filter settings, software should | |
| verify the new settings by checking the SNP->Mode->ReceeiveFilterSettings, | |
| SNP->Mode->MCastFilterCount and SNP->Mode->MCastFilter fields. | |
| Note: Some network drivers and/or devices will automatically promote | |
| receive filter settings if the requested setting can not be honored. | |
| For example, if a request for four multicast addresses is made and | |
| the underlying hardware only supports two multicast addresses the | |
| driver might set the promiscuous or promiscuous multicast receive filters | |
| instead. The receiving software is responsible for discarding any extra | |
| packets that get through the hardware receive filters. | |
| If ResetMCastFilter is TRUE, then the multicast receive filter list | |
| on the network interface will be reset to the default multicast receive | |
| filter list. If ResetMCastFilter is FALSE, and this network interface | |
| allows the multicast receive filter list to be modified, then the | |
| MCastFilterCnt and MCastFilter are used to update the current multicast | |
| receive filter list. The modified receive filter list settings can be | |
| found in the MCastFilter field of EFI_SIMPLE_NETWORK_MODE. | |
| This routine calls ::ReceiveFilterUpdate to update the receive | |
| state in the network adapter. | |
